Description
Description Provide fast, friendly service, performing repairs and preventative maintenance on slot machines and assisting with jackpots/fills.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following: (Other duties may be assigned). Provides consistently prompt, courteous service to guest in professional manner. Maintains a safe, clean and comfortable work environment at all times. Maintains constant awareness of services, promotions, and events offered by Pioneer Crossing. Performs the repair and modification work on slot machines; repairs all aspects of mechanical and electro-mechanical slot machines. Submits suggestions to the Slot Dept. regarding improvements in operations and safety. Completes paperwork accurately and in a timely manner in compliance with company, state and federal policies and regulations; keeps paperwork confidential at all times. Requirements Education/Experience: High School Diploma or GED equivalent. Language Ability: Must be able to communicate effectively in verbal and written English language. Math Ability: High School level math. Adding, subtracting. Knowledge/Skills: Ability to work in high-pressure, fast-paced environment. Ability to work successfully with the public and fellow employees. Reasoning Ability: Knowledge of slot repair operations. Advanced electronic knowledge. Ability to multi-task Be aware of your surroundings at all times. Inform the Manager on Duty of any and all suspicious activity immediately. Computer Skills: Working knowledge of computers and Microsoft Office programs. Knowledge of Oasis is a plus. Certificates and Licenses: Ability to obtain a Nevada Gaming Control Board registration. Physical Requirements: Must be able to stand and walk for prolonged periods; must be able to reach, bend, squat, kneel, crawl, and lift occasionally; must be able to move about the casino and operational areas. Must have manual dexterity, ability to feel, use fingers, hands, operate tools.
